Postby Strat-o-rama » Thu Nov 03, 2011 5:51 am

I agree with Paul. Don has stated he never liked the narrow necks of the Mosrites, and even asked Semie to make the neck more "Fender-like". But Semie wouldn't go along with it. It was Nokie who embraced the Mosrites. If you want to see The Ventures/Mosrite connection happen, it will be Deke's show in Burbank in a few weeks promoting Nokie's new CD, "Bound and Side Jacked Again!" That is a pretty blatant reference to Mosrites!
